Bure Cottage is located in the exclusive Peninsular Marina by the banks of the River Bure at Wroxham, known as the gateway to the Broads. The cosy and comfortable self-catering cottage is south facing with views from the lounge onto the Marina, River Bure and beyond.
The double glazed cottage is suitable for breaks at all times of the year. It sleeps four with beds made up on the morning of arrival. The price includes electricity, heating, hot water, wi-fi and bed linen, towels and everything you would expect from a well-established self-catering cottage.
Weekly rental is Saturday-to-Saturday. Off-season short breaks of three nights or more are also available.
Enjoy the tranquil lawned waterside frontage from the outside seating area where you can watch swans, geese and ducks going about their daily lives. Herons can also be seen. In the evening, unwind with a bottle of wine while gazing at the wildlife and boating activity on the water.
Fishing is available anywhere on-site during the season. Watch boats chug by, hire your own - or take a river cruise on one of the many trips among Britain's largest protected wetlands. Magical waterways and broads dotted with quaint unspoilt villages, windmills and old riverside pubs to explore. It is a paradise for nature lovers.
The famous 400-year-old Wroxham Bridge and village centre is just a 5 minute stroll away with pubs, restaurants, fish & chips, cafes, a launderette, the famous Roy's superstores, McDonald's and two railway stations. One is on the mainline to Norwich and Yarmouth, and the other is the narrow-gauge Bure Valley steam railway to Aylsham.
There is so much to see and do being close to the beaches of Great Yarmouth and the North Norfolk coast. The historical city of Norwich is just a 30 minute bus ride or a short train ride away. Top attractions include BeWILDerwood, Blickling Estate, Felbrigg Hall, seal spotting at Blakeney Point, Norwich Castle and Cathedral and many other historical sites.
